eThekwini aware of power outages

The outages affected several areas over the Easter weekend.

POWER outages have affected various areas over the past few days, and eThekwini Municipality has said it is aware of them and that they are being attended to.

Technicians have been dispatched to these areas:

• Isipingo Beach – Reference: 5791257
• Illovo Beach – Reference: 5792783
• Golokodo-Nsimbini-Reference: 5792938
• Isipingo Hills – Reference: 5793712
• KwaMakhutha – Reference: 5795175
• Umbumbulu/Sawpits/Fakazi – Reference: 5793962
• Embo – Reference: 5794104

To follow up on a reported fault or outage, an email can be sent to electricity.faults@durban.gov.za or by calling 080 311 1111. On WhatsApp, they can be reported on 076 791-2449.
